Understanding the Ideal Darts Online Returns Policy Best Practices

What makes a **darts online returns policy best**? Several factors contribute to a customer-friendly and reliable return experience. It’s not just about getting your money back; it’s about feeling confident in your purchase and knowing that if something goes wrong, the retailer will support you. Let’s break down the key elements:

  • Extended Return Window: A generous return window, typically 30 days or more, allows you ample time to thoroughly inspect and test your new darts equipment.
  • Hassle-Free Returns: Look for retailers that offer prepaid return shipping labels or easy drop-off options. The less you have to pay out-of-pocket, the better.
  • Clear Communication: A transparent and easy-to-understand return policy, readily available on the website, is crucial. Avoid ambiguous language or hidden fees.
  • Full Refund or Exchange Options: The best policies offer both full refunds and exchanges, giving you flexibility to get the right product or your money back.
  • Condition of the Item: Understand the retailer’s policy on whether the item needs to be in its original packaging and unused. Some retailers are more lenient than others, especially for defective items.

Comparing Returns Policies Across Different Retailers

Not all online retailers are created equal when it comes to returns policies. Some are incredibly customer-centric, while others can be more restrictive. Before making a purchase, take some time to compare the policies of different online stores.

  • Amazon: Known for its relatively lenient return policy, Amazon generally offers a 30-day return window and free returns on many items. However, policies can vary depending on the seller.
  • Darts Corner: A specialist darts retailer with a good reputation for customer service, Darts Corner typically offers a 30-day return window, but customers are responsible for return shipping costs.
  • Unicorn Darts: If purchasing directly from the manufacturer, Unicorn Darts’ returns policy may vary. Check their official website for the most up-to-date information.
  • Other Online Retailers: Research smaller or niche retailers to see what their policies are. Don’t assume they all follow the same standards.

Always check the specific terms and conditions of each retailer before making a purchase, especially if you are buying from a third-party seller on a platform like Amazon or eBay. These sellers often have their own policies that may differ from the platform’s standard policy.

Understanding Restocking Fees and Other Hidden Costs

While a “free return” may sound appealing, it’s crucial to be aware of potential hidden costs, such as restocking fees. A restocking fee is a percentage of the purchase price that the retailer charges to cover the cost of processing the return. Here’s what to watch out for:

  • Restocking Fees: Check the fine print to see if the retailer charges a restocking fee. If they do, find out the percentage or fixed amount.
  • Return Shipping Costs: Determine who is responsible for the cost of return shipping. Some retailers offer free return shipping, while others require you to pay for it.
  • Original Shipping Costs: Find out if the original shipping costs are refundable. Some retailers will deduct the original shipping fee from your refund.
  • Condition of the Item: Ensure the item is returned in its original condition to avoid potential deductions for damage or wear and tear.

Tips for a Smooth Darts Online Return Process

Even with the best return policy in place, a smooth return process isn’t always guaranteed. Here are some tips to help you navigate the return process effectively:

  • Keep Original Packaging: Whenever possible, retain the original packaging and all accompanying materials. This makes it easier to repackage the item securely and return it in good condition.
  • Take Photos Before Returning: Before shipping the item back, take photos of it from all angles. This provides evidence of its condition in case of any disputes with the retailer.
  • Follow Return Instructions Carefully: Read and follow the retailer’s return instructions precisely. Failure to do so could delay or invalidate your return.
  • Use Tracking Numbers: Always use a shipping service that provides tracking numbers. This allows you to monitor the progress of your return and confirm when it has been received by the retailer.
  • Communicate Clearly: If you encounter any issues during the return process, communicate clearly and politely with the retailer’s customer service department. Keep records of all communication.

By following these tips, you can increase your chances of a hassle-free and successful return. Preparation and communication are key.

When to Consider an Exchange Instead of a Return

Sometimes, a full return isn’t the only solution. If you’re unhappy with your purchase due to size, weight, or style, consider requesting an exchange instead. Many retailers offer exchanges as a convenient alternative to returns.

Here’s why an exchange might be a better option:

  • Get the Right Product: An exchange allows you to get the exact product you want, rather than simply receiving a refund.
  • Avoid Return Shipping Costs: Some retailers offer free exchanges, which can save you money on return shipping costs.
  • Faster Resolution: Exchanges are often processed more quickly than returns, allowing you to get the correct product sooner.

However, it’s essential to check the retailer’s exchange policy to understand any limitations or restrictions. For example, some retailers may only allow exchanges for items of equal value or may require you to pay the difference if the new item is more expensive.

Dealing with Damaged or Defective Darts Equipment

Receiving damaged or defective darts equipment is frustrating, but it’s important to know your rights. Most retailers have specific policies for handling such situations.

Here’s what to do if you receive damaged or defective items:

  • Contact the Retailer Immediately: Notify the retailer as soon as possible, ideally within 24-48 hours of receiving the package.
  • Provide Evidence: Take photos or videos of the damage or defect to support your claim.
  • Follow Return Instructions: Follow the retailer’s instructions for returning the damaged or defective item. They may provide a prepaid shipping label or offer other solutions.
  • Request a Replacement or Refund: Depending on the retailer’s policy and your preference, you can request a replacement item or a full refund.

Be sure to document all communication with the retailer and keep records of any shipping information or tracking numbers. This will help ensure a smooth resolution to the issue.

Considering Warranty Policies for Darts Equipment

In addition to returns policies, warranty policies offer protection against defects or malfunctions in your darts equipment. A warranty is a guarantee from the manufacturer or retailer that the product will be free from defects for a specific period. Here’s what to know about warranty policies:

  • Warranty Coverage: Understand what the warranty covers, such as defects in materials or workmanship.
  • Warranty Period: Know the duration of the warranty. Longer warranty periods typically offer better protection.
  • Warranty Claims Process: Find out how to file a warranty claim in case of a defect.

Keep in mind that warranties typically don’t cover damage caused by misuse, abuse, or normal wear and tear. Be sure to read the warranty terms and conditions carefully before making a purchase.
